TLDR¶
• Core Points: Streaks leverage human psychology—need for consistency, social comparison, and goal progression—to boost engagement when well designed.
• Main Content: A structured approach to streak design combines clear objectives, feedback loops, and ethical considerations to sustain motivation without causing burnout.
• Key Insights: Visual cues, reward pacing, and user autonomy shape streak effectiveness; fatigue and manipulation risks must be mitigated.
• Considerations: Accessibility, inclusivity, cultural differences, and potential negative effects require careful balancing with positive incentives.
• Recommended Actions: Define meaningful goals, implement transparent rules, test with users, and monitor for unintended consequences.
Content Overview
Streak systems have become a staple in many digital products—from fitness apps to language learning platforms—because they exploit a fundamental aspect of human psychology: the drive to complete sequences and maintain consistency. When users see consecutive days of activity, they experience motivation reinforced by feedback loops, social validation, and a sense of progress. However, not all streaks are equally effective. Poorly designed streaks can lead to burnout, disengagement, or unethical practices as users push beyond healthy limits to maintain a visible score. The challenge for product teams is to design streak-based experiences that sustain engagement over time while remaining respectful of user well-being and diverse capabilities. This article synthesizes UX and psychological principles behind effective streak systems, drawing on recent design guidance and empirical observations to provide a practical framework for practitioners.
To begin, it is important to distinguish between intrinsic and extrinsic motivation in streak design. Intrinsic motivation is driven by personal interest or satisfaction, whereas extrinsic motivation arises from external rewards, recognitions, or penalties. Streaks primarily function as a hybrid mechanism: they offer external structure and feedback that can, in turn, cultivate intrinsic interest if aligned with meaningful personal goals. The key is to avoid over-reliance on external rewards that could undermine long-term engagement or incentivize superficial behavior. A well-crafted streak system supports users’ core motivations—be it learning, habit formation, or skill improvement—while providing a transparent, compassionate user experience.
This rewriting integrates insights from UX design, behavioral psychology, and product ethics to provide a coherent pathway for designing streak systems that are effective, sustainable, and responsible. The following sections offer an in-depth analysis of the elements that make streaks powerful, the common pitfalls to avoid, and concrete recommendations for teams seeking to implement or refine streak features.
In-Depth Analysis
Designing a streak system begins with a clear definition of its purpose and scope. What behavior do you want to encourage, and why does maintaining a streak help users achieve that goal? A well-scoped streak should be tied to a meaningful outcome for the user, such as consistent practice, daily reading, or progressive mastery of a skill. Ambiguity about the goal can lead to gaming the system, counterproductive pressure, or frustration when users fail to meet an ill-defined target.
Key design components influence the efficacy and reception of streaks:
1) Streak Visibility and Progression
– The most visible aspect of a streak is its numerical count (e.g., 7 days, 30 days). Visualizing progression can create a tangible sense of momentum. However, there is a balance between providing enough information to motivate and overloading users with data that induces stress.
– Consider multi-layer progress indicators: current streak length, best streak, and recent activity heatmaps. This combination helps users gauge both short-term momentum and long-term achievement without making the current streak the sole source of motivation.
2) Reset Mechanics and Framing
– Streaks are susceptible to resets, which can have a disproportionate emotional impact. When a streak ends, the framing matters: is the user punished with a dramatic drop in status, or is the reset presented as a learning opportunity with a fresh start?
– Gentle reset models, such as forgiving the user by allowing a grace period, or offering a partial carryover, can preserve motivation. Conversely, hard resets can function as a wake-up call but risk demotivating users who struggle with inconsistent routines.
3) Feedback Loops and Reward Timing
– Timely feedback reinforces the association between action and outcome. Immediate micro-rewards (e.g., a celebratory animation, a badge, or a sound cue) can sustain momentum after each session.
– The pacing of rewards matters. Too frequent rewards may dilute their value, while rewards that are too rare reduce perceived consistency. A mix of immediate micro-rewards and cumulative milestones often yields better engagement.
4) Authenticity of Goals and Autonomy
– Streak systems should reflect authentic user goals rather than artificially imposed targets. When users perceive goals as personally relevant, they are more likely to sustain the streak.
– Autonomy can be enhanced by offering flexible streak options: users may choose target durations, adjust activity windows, or set personal reminders. This reduces friction and supports diverse routines.
5) Social Context and Competition
– Social features—leaderboards, sharing, or peer accountability—can amplify streak motivation through social comparison and support. However, social pressure can also backfire for users who feel overwhelmed or marginalized.
– Designers should provide opt-in social features, inclusive communication channels, and safeguards against negative judgment. Positive reinforcement from a supportive community tends to be more sustainable than competitive coercion.
6) Cognitive Load and Learnability
– A streak interface should be intuitive and accessible to a broad audience. Complex rules or opaque scoring models reduce comprehension and deter long-term engagement.
– Clear rules, simple icons, and consistent typography contribute to a low cognitive load. Onboarding that demonstrates how streaks work and how to maintain them is essential.
7) Ethics and Well-Being
– The best streak systems protect user well-being by avoiding exploitative incentives. This includes avoiding gamified pressure that leads to burnout, compulsive use, or unsafe behavior (e.g., pushing through fatigue or unsafe conditions).
– Responsible design involves setting sensible boundaries, such as daily caps, optional rest days, and transparent communication about data use and privacy related to streak tracking.
*圖片來源:Unsplash*
8) Accessibility and Inclusivity
– Streak designs must accommodate users with different abilities and contexts. Visual indicators should be perceivable by color-blind users; text alternatives should be available for icons; and the interface should function well with assistive technologies.
– Consider cultural differences in how streaks are perceived. In some contexts, consistency is valued highly, while in others, flexibility is preferred. The system should be adaptable to diverse user expectations.
9) Data Quality and Integrity
– The reliability of streak data depends on accurate event logging. Implement robust tracking that minimizes false positives and negatives.
– Provide users with a transparent audit trail: timestamps of activities, reason codes for missed days, and a simple method to review or correct data if needed.
10) Evaluation and Iteration
– Streak systems should be tested with real users across a range of scenarios, including high-stress periods and routine days. Quantitative metrics (retention, daily active users, streak length distribution) should be complemented by qualitative feedback (frustrations, perceived fairness, and motivation levels).
– Use experiments to assess the impact of changes to reset rules, reward timing, and social features. A/B testing and user interviews help uncover unintended consequences and opportunities for improvement.
This framework highlights that streaks are not merely a flashy feature; they are a nuanced psychological tool. The most successful streak systems align with users’ intrinsic goals, provide transparent and compassionate feedback, and respect individual differences in motivation, capacity, and context.
Perspectives and Impact
Streaks influence behavior by creating a predictable pattern of reward and consequence. This predictability is valuable because it reduces decision fatigue: users do not have to reinvent motivation every day. Instead, they can rely on a familiar cue to prompt action. Over time, consistent reinforcement can cultivate durable habits, such as daily reading, exercise, or deliberate practice. However, the longer a streak continues, the greater the potential impact of a missed day. The fear of breaking a long streak can become a powerful lever, sometimes overshadowing the intrinsic value of the activity itself.
One perspective is that streaks can democratize improvement by providing a universal framework for progress. People of varying skill levels can experience tangible achievement through shorter or longer streaks, enabling gradual mastery. Yet, there is also a risk of reinforcing perfectionism. Users who miss a day may feel shame or disappointment, leading to avoidance or burnout. Designers must anticipate these dynamics and implement supportive pathways—such as catch-up options, reflection prompts, and non-punitive reset messages—to maintain a healthy relationship with the activity.
The future implications of streak design extend beyond individual behavior. In educational technology, streaks can foster continuous learning and deliberate practice. In workplace productivity tools, streaks might support consistent task management or knowledge sharing. In health and wellness apps, streaks can encourage sustainable lifestyle changes if integrated with user-centered goals and empathy-driven messaging. The challenge is to balance the motivational benefits with ethical considerations, ensuring that streaks remain a means to support well-being rather than a source of coercion or manipulation.
Key takeaways from current developments include the importance of meaningful goals, transparent mechanics, and flexible, humane design. Streaks should feel like a trusted partner in a user’s journey, not a scoreboard that punishes lapses. When designed with care, streak systems can help users build lasting habits, improve skills, and sustain engagement over time—all while respecting individual differences and well-being.
Areas of potential innovation include adaptive streaks that tailor themselves to individual rhythms, more nuanced feedback that highlights progress beyond raw counts, and privacy-preserving analytics that give users insight into how streaks influence behavior without exposing sensitive data. Additionally, developers can explore inclusivity-forward design patterns that accommodate diverse routines, time zones, and accessibility needs. Future research may focus on longitudinal studies that track how streaks affect motivation, habit formation, and mental health across different user segments.
Summary and Recommendations
Streak systems are powerful when they align with authentic user goals, provide transparent and compassionate feedback, and respect the varied rhythms of human life. The best practices for designing streaks are not simply about maximizing daily activity but about fostering sustainable engagement that enhances user well-being. The following recommendations synthesize practical steps for practitioners:
- Define meaningful goals: Tie streaks to outcomes that matter to users, such as progress in skill development or habit formation, rather than arbitrary targets.
- Establish clear rules: Communicate how streaks are earned, what counts as a valid activity, and what happens during resets or missed days. Avoid ambiguous or punitive framing.
- Balance feedback and pacing: Combine immediate micro-rewards with longer-term milestones to sustain motivation without overwhelming users.
- Prioritize autonomy: Allow users to set targets, adjust notification cadence, and opt in to social features. Respecting user choice reduces pressure and increases long-term engagement.
- Safeguard well-being: Implement features to prevent burnout, such as daily caps, optional rest days, and supportive language that normalizes breaks.
- Ensure accessibility and inclusivity: Design with color-blindness, screen readers, and diverse cultural expectations in mind.
- Invest in data integrity: Build reliable event tracking and provide users with transparent data summaries and correction mechanisms.
- Test and iterate: Use A/B testing, qualitative feedback, and longitudinal studies to refine mechanics and reduce unintended consequences.
By thoughtfully integrating these principles, product teams can craft streak systems that are engaging and responsible. The aim is not simply to accumulate days but to facilitate meaningful progress, encourage consistent practice, and support users in achieving their goals in a healthy, sustainable manner.
References
– Original: https://smashingmagazine.com/2026/02/designing-streak-system-ux-psychology/
– Additional sources (suggested for further reading):
– Behavior Design: The Psychology of Habit Formation
– Ethical Design in Gamification: Balancing Motivation and Well-Being
– Accessibility Guidelines for Visual Feedback in UX
Forbidden:
– No thinking process or “Thinking…” markers
– Article must start with “## TLDR”
Ensure content is original and professional.
*圖片來源:Unsplash*
